Can you give me suggestions if i was diagnosed simultaneously with group b strep and chlamydia - what to do?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Confusing question: Chlamydia is a std and requires antibiotic treatment. Gbs is a relatively common gut germ that is found on the genitals of 1/3 women at any one time. It occasionally causes uti's in women and can cause infections of a newborn that is infected in labor or delivery. Treatment if needed would best be decided by yoyr treating physician based on your situation.
